Will with Grace

Rob Davies opens to 125,000 at 25-50k


Chi Zhang calls


Will Kassouf makes it 350,000 on the button


Davies folds


“oh, you didn’t have it then. I have it” says Will


“Ihave got a big pair. if you’ve got ace high you have three outs, if you’ve got a pocket pair you have two outs. your choice” he says to Zhang


who takes this as his cue to set will in, and will insta-calls with Kings


well, he did warn him.


Zhang 10-10


J-9-8 flop to make it interesting


4 turn


8 river


Kassouf now on over 1m and getting back in it

Final

in a flurry of action Chi Zhang finished 11th shoving A-Jinto Rob Davies A-Q


Shola Deadman then finished 10th


she raised and tom high shoved 18xbb in the blinds with A-J. Shola called with A-K but tom spiked a jack to double


left with 5x bb she button shoved A-3 And high called with J-8, and hit another jack to knock her out
